Ticket: Plugin authors building against the Glimmerfold EXIF-scrubbing API have reported that the metadata-rules vault is locked, blocking access to the tag-stripping policy files your plugins validate against. This happened after an automated key rotation on the staging cluster. Until the rotation job is fixed, please unseal the vault manually using the documented recovery flow before running conformance tests. For convenience during this incident window, the recovery passphrase is included directly below.

unlock words, tawef-hahag: frawyn-fraax-drudor

Subject: DR drill next Thursday — partner SFTP drop

Hi — quick heads up for the drill. We'll simulate losing the primary Wrenfield SFTP drop and fail over to the Saltmere standby. Partner feeds should cut over automatically; your job is just to confirm the release artifacts land in the standby inbox within 15 minutes. If the standby prompts for manual unseal (it will, first time), use the recovery passphrase below.

unlock words, fawig-bagef: olidor-holir-istox-holath-tamys-quenion-giliel

Ticket #5518 — Guest Wi-Fi desk, reception.

The guest Wi-Fi kiosk at the Larkstone reception is back in service after yesterday's outage. Facilities desk: issue visitor vouchers from the kiosk only, one per guest, valid eight hours. Do not hand out staff credentials. If the kiosk freezes, power-cycle it at the wall and allow two minutes. Resetting it requires the admin door panel behind reception to be opened; the panel code is below.

door code, tajof-kageg: bdg-QVDCE-3

## Artifact Signing — SDK Parity Notes (Weekly Sync)

Kestrel SDK for Android reached parity with the Swift client this sprint: offline queueing, batched telemetry, and retry semantics now match. Both SDKs ship as signed artifacts from the same pipeline. Remaining gap: background sync throttling, targeted next sprint. Verify both release bundles before tagging. Both artifacts validate against the shared signing key below.

signing key of kawig-fafog = bky19_6Fypv1qws7J8qJtaYjX